We picked up the Firebird Wooden Alphabet game for our little one, and it's been a total hit. The sturdy cardboard box and well-protected shipping made it feel like a special gift. Inside, you'll find the main wooden piece that's the real star of the show. My only gripe is the lid doesn't close tightly, so I've been using a rubber band to keep everything inside. Still, it's been a fantastic way to teach our child the alphabet, and the price was unbeatable. I'm really impressed with the build quality and the value for money.
